Google's upcoming Pixel 11 Pro smartphone has been a topic of much speculation and excitement among tech enthusiasts. The recent leak of an image on Google Fi's website has added fuel to the fire, providing a glimpse into the device's design and specifications. The image, captured by Droid Life, reveals a sleek and stylish phone with Google's new "Dune" colorway, which is a refreshing and unique addition to the Pixel lineup.
What's particularly intriguing is the confirmation that the phone in the image is indeed the Pixel 11 Pro, not the larger Pro XL, as initially suggested by the promotional copy. This distinction is crucial as it highlights Google's attention to detail and the potential for a more compact and manageable device. The mic placement, as noted by Droid Life, further supports this claim, indicating a thoughtful design choice.
The Pixel 11 series is expected to be announced in August, and with it, a significant price bump. European reports suggest an increase of around €100, which raises questions about its impact on the US market and other regions. Google Fi's discount offer of $100 for the Pixel 11 Pro XL, however, suggests a strategic move to attract customers and potentially encourage new plan sign-ups or device trade-ins.
